Notes: Lipid A monophosphoryl from Salmonella minnesota R595 is a non-toxic fragment of lipopolysaccharide (LPS) extracted from wild-type S. minnesota R595 and a TRIF biased toll-like receptor 4 (TLR4) agonist.{39965} Lipid A monophosphoryl induces T cell clonal expansion and TRIF-dependent production of G-CSF, IL-10, IP-10, and MCP-1 but has no effect on MyD88-dependent production of the inflammatory cytokines IL-1β, IL-6, MIP-1α, and IFN-γ in mice, indicating decreased potential for inflammatory toxicity compared to LPS and use as a non-toxic vaccine adjuvant.
